Abstract :
Novel iridium complex containing coumarin derivative as a cyclometalated ligand (L) and picolinate (pic) as the ancillary ligand, Ir(III)bis(3-(pyridin-2-yl)coumarinato N,C4)(picolinate) [Ir(L)2(pic)], was synthesized and characterized. It was demonstrated that the iridium (III) ion in Ir(L)2(pic) is hexacoordinated by two C atoms and two N atoms from 3-(pyridin-2-yl)coumarin ligands and one N atom and one O atom from picolinate ligand, displaying a distorted octahedral coordination geometry. The Ir(L)2(pic) has very strong absorption and intensive emission at 532 nm. These results show the promising future of that Ir(L)2(pic) in fabrication organic light-emitting diodes.
